<p>Bhubaneswar: Prime Minister <a href="https://www.deccanherald.com/tags/narendra-modi">Narendra Modi</a> on Thursday (January 9) remotely flagged off the Pravasi Bharatiya Express, a special tourist train for the diaspora.</p><p>The train started its three-week journey from the Nizamuddin railway station in Delhi.</p><p>This train will travel to multiple destinations of tourism and religious importance across the country.</p>.Future does not lie in war, but in Buddha: PM Modi.<p>Modi flagged off the train from the Pravasi Bharatiya Divas convention in Bhubaneswar.</p>
